Emergency Medicine left ERAS for ResidencyCAS, so applications run through a separate platform on its own deadline, even though the match itself still happens through the NRMP on the standard September-to-March calendar. EM budgets 5 program signals for the 2027 season, all one flat tier, and CORD's guidance is specific: don't spend them on your home program or the sites where you did away rotations, since those programs already know you. Left ERAS beginning with the 2025-2026 cycle. Covers EM and EM-combined tracks (EM/Family Medicine, EM/Internal Medicine, EM/Aerospace Medicine, EM/Pediatrics, EM/Anesthesiology). CORD guidance: do NOT signal core home or away-rotation sites. Application deadline 2026-09-17, 11:59 p.m. ET. SLOE is requested through ResidencyCAS.

How many signals does Emergency Medicine get, and should I signal my home or away programs?

Emergency Medicine budgets 5 program signals for the 2027 season, sent through ResidencyCAS rather than ERAS. CORD advises against signaling your home program or away-rotation sites — those programs already have direct exposure to you, so a signal there is usually wasted. Save them for programs that wouldn't otherwise know your interest is genuine.
